Presidential Portraits: Trump's Choice of Churchill over King Sparks Debate
The White House's décor often becomes a subtle stage for political messaging, and the selection of presidential portraits is no exception. Former President Donald Trump's decision to prominently display a portrait of Winston Churchill while relegating a portrait of Martin Luther King Jr. to a less visible location has reignited a debate about historical representation and presidential priorities. This seemingly simple choice sparked considerable controversy and continues to fuel discussions about the symbolic weight of art in the executive mansion.
A Symbolic Shift in the Oval Office?
Trump's preference for Churchill, a figure often lauded for his wartime leadership and staunch anti-communist stance, over King, a pivotal figure in the American Civil Rights Movement, was immediately interpreted by many as a deliberate political statement. The placement of these portraits, arguably the most significant visual elements in the Oval Office, speaks volumes about the values and priorities the president wishes to project. Critics argued the decision downplayed the significance of King's legacy in American history and reflected a prioritization of a foreign leader over a key figure in the nation's own struggle for equality.
The Historical Context: Churchill and King
Both Churchill and King are undeniably monumental figures in their respective historical contexts. Churchill, the British Prime Minister during World War II, is celebrated for his unwavering resolve against Nazi Germany. His speeches and leadership inspired a generation.
